Originally Posted by 77tony
Would it not be wiser to purchase the extended warranty close to the end of your Porsche warranty ? T
In Canada if you wait to buy the Porsche extended warranty more than 1 year from original delivery you have to pay for a full inspection at something in the $6-$700 range. Do it before the first anniversary and no inspection fee. The lost bank interest is negligible.

Fidelity warranty is owned and operated by JM Family Ent in Deerfield Bch Fl
who is the southeast Toyota distributor and also owns TLC warranty for Toyota's
only. they are not a fly-by-night company like many others out there, but like any
warranty company they will do whatever they can do get out of paying claims !

with any expensive claim they will definitely send an "inspector" to view the
damage and determine the cause of failure. these guys are paid a bonus for
the more claims they find a reason to deny.

best advice is to read the contract (before buying) and check the exact coverage
and exclusions. all repairs require pre-authorization or will be denied !

also check the BBB and online reviews !
